VERSE OF THE DAY: June 16th!

Those who live in the shelter of the Most High will find rest in the shadow of the Almighty. This I declare about the Lord : He alone is my refuge, my place of safety; he is my God, and I trust him.
Psalms 91:1-2 (NLT)

They call this verse as the soldier’s prayer. But it is not exclusive for soldiers only, this verse is a verse we can lean on whenever we feel afraid, we feel alone, we feel tired, or even when we feel defeated. What a God we have, assuring us that in Him we can find genuine rest. He is telling us that the rest the world is offering us is nothing compared to Him. He is saying that He alone is our ultimate rest and nothing else.
